鄱阳湖区自然环境与血吸虫病传播

中文摘要: 血吸虫病是一种与自然环境因素密切相关的传染病,流行区温度、水文、植被、土壤等环境因素的变化均可影响血吸虫病的传播范围和流行程度。鄱阳湖是我国第一大淡水湖,鄱阳湖区也是我国血吸虫病主要流行区之一。随着全球气候变暖、三峡水库运行及鄱阳湖生态经济区规划的实施等因素的影响,鄱阳湖区的自然生态环境已经并将继续发生变化,特别是与血吸虫病流行与传播较为密切的水环境和气候环境的变化,在一定程度上已经并将继续影响该区域血吸虫病的流行和传播。本文就鄱阳湖区自然环境及其变化与血吸虫病传播的关系做一综述。
英文摘要: Schistosomiasis is closely related to natural environmental factors. The changes of environmental factors,such as temperature,hydrology,vegetation,soil etc.,all impact the scope and extent of schistosomiasis transmission. Poyang Lake is the largest freshwater lake and one of the major endemic areas with schistosomiasis in China. With global warming,the implementation of the Three Gorges Dam operation,and the Poyang Lake Ecological Economic Planning,the natural environment in Poyang Lake area has been and will continue to change,especially,the water environment and climate environment,which are more closely related to the schistosomiasis transmission. These changes,to some extent,have affected and will continue to affect the prevalence and transmission of schistosomiasis. This article reviews the relationship between the natural environment and its changes and schistosomiasis transmission in the Poyang Lake region.
